WebFeb 20, 2024 · Color: Red and yellow flowers. ‘Reveil Dijonnais’ is one of the most dynamic climbing roses, introduced in 1931. This cheery bloomer will wreath your wall, fence or trellis in style, developing plenty of semi-double cupped flowers. Petals have a lively cherry red edging and a bold yellow centre. They have excellent heat resistance, bloom repeatedly and most are fragrant; WebOct 10, 2024 · 1. Common Holly ( Ilex aquifolium) These thorny shrubs aren’t new to people who love evergreen plants. Common holly also goes by other names such as European holly, English holly, and Christmas holly. Common hollies are native to Europe, southwest Asia, and northwest Africa. Common hollies are easy to recognize.
